Foxbody-SN95 brake conversation issue

I took the rear end out of a 95 GT donor car and converted my foxbody to 5 lug and all disk brakes. Rear end is completely rebuilt with Sn95 ( fox length) moser axels. I cut and switched the caliper brackets like other forums recommended. Everything went back together great except the new rear brake calipers. The calipers seem to be pulling the back of the rotors inward causing the fronts to push out and coming off the flange. This is causing it to bind and not roll easily after the wheels are torqued down.

Did anyone shim the caliper brackets out with a washer to get the alignment that’s needed?

New 98 Mustang Cobra Owner

New Cobra owner here, I've had several Mustangs but first ever Cobra. It's mostly stock with some bolt-on's.

I'm definitely no mechanic, but I do like to tinker and know what I can do and what I can't do. I've had the car for a few weeks now and have noticed a "chirp" when driving the car under acceleration. I've been researching the issue for a few days now, looking on several different forums, but nothing really matches my issue. I'm looking for some advice on what to look for. The car 2 years ago had a new or rebuilt trans installed along with a clutch (that's all the info I have, don't know about TOB) Below are the symptoms.

1. The car doesn't seem to make this noise until it's really warmed up and after driving it for a bit, then it will start out soft and progressively get louder.
2. The "Chirping" sound seems to only happen upon aggressive acceleration and happens in each gear 1st - 4th, not really in 5th and not in R. Does not do it when idling or when
winding it up a bit. The chirping sound is successive until I get off of it.
3. It has some pretty LOUD exhaust so it's a little difficult to find out exactly where it's coming from, but appears to be coming from the middle of the car around transmission.


Troubleshooting I've done:

1. Removed the inspection plate for T45 and the clutch cable, visual inspected that movement of the fork and TOB seems smooth, but TOB is a little lose on the input shaft. Meaning I can get my fingers in there and move it side to side.
2. When I took the clutch cable off, I pushed the cable back towards firewall in order to get it out of adjustment... Then when I got it back on, pulled the clutch pedal up and it re-adjusted itself. I then drove the car and same result.
3. I've visually inspected drive shaft, belts, wheel bears, etc to see if I can recreate the same sound but no result. Like I said it only does it after warmed up and when driving...


I have not taken it to a shop yet to get their advice, which is my next move if I can't figure this out. Does anyone have any ideas of anything I should do or look for?
